I'm doing this today, with a yet untested process, but the plan is:
Allocate a new brodcastSync it with uadsSET IKJTSO=NB or whatever member you 
built with the new brodcast dsnDel, rebuild, and sync the newSET IJKTSO=00 or 
whatever the original member was named
IPL all LPARs in the plex 
The last SET isn't need if you're going to IPL - just belt and suspenders

I need to reallocate our SYS1.BRODCAST dataset as it is running out of space.  
I've reallocated as new name but when I got ready to rename current to old and 
new to "SYS1.BRODCAST" I learned dataset is allocated SHR (SYSDSN) to *MASTER*. 
 Is there some way to deallocate the dataset from *MASTER* without reIPLing 
that anyone knows of so we can put in place larger SYS1.BRODCAST library in 
place?
